Husbands scores in league KO
11:10am Saturday 27th October 2012 in Sport
EVESHAM gave an improved display in their 4-2 home defeat to West Bromwich in ENER-G West Midlands League Division Two.
They conceded an early penalty stroke but defended well to contain the visitors helped by the fine goalkeeping of Andy Mabbett.
Evesham found their stride and composure with the experienced Mark Dufty and Martin Husbands shining.
The equaliser arrived when Rob Leighton’s shot was nicked in by Husbands at the far post but West Brom responded with a second goal.
Evesham’s second-half play was more controlled, yet chances were not converted.
West Brom broke to score two more but a final flurry was rewarded with a consolation penalty stroke from Marcus Humpston.
- Badsey won 3-0 at Ludlow in Worcestershire Women’s League Division One.
Kay Amphlett, Lynne Ellarby and Karen Robinson scored.
